Cost of Footer Repair in Warwick

When it comes to maintaining the structural integrity of your home, the cost of footer repair in Warwick, RI, is a crucial consideration. Footers are a fundamental part of a building's foundation, and their repair can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these variables can help homeowners budget effectively and ensure their homes remain safe and stable.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Extent of Damage: The severity of the damage can significantly influence the overall cost. Minor cracks may require less work, while major structural issues can be more expensive.
  • Type of Repair Needed: Different types of repairs, such as patching cracks, reinforcing footers, or full replacements, come with varying costs.
  • Material Costs: The price of materials like concrete, steel, and other reinforcements can fluctuate, impacting the total expense.
  • Labor Rates: Labor costs in Warwick, RI, can vary depending on the contractor's expertise and the complexity of the job.
  • Accessibility: If the footer is difficult to access, additional equipment and labor may be required, increasing the cost.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, which can add to the overall cost of the repair.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ost in Warwick, RI
Minor Crack Repair $500 - $1,000
Reinforcement with Steel Bars $2,000 - $4,000
Full Footer Replacement $5,000 - $10,000
Waterproofing $1,500 - $3,000
Structural Engineer Inspection $300 - $600

Understanding these factors and average costs can help Warwick, RI, homeowners make informed decisions about footer repairs, ensuring their homes remain safe and structurally sound.
